We are pleased to announce our date for the 25th Annual Floyd Central Marching Band Invitational, September 26, 2015!
Floyd Central High School Ron Weglieb Stadium is one of the newest high school stadiums in the state with over 3,600 seats. This event is the largest fund raiser for the year and produces 80% of our operating budget.
The first twenty four events have had great attendance with over 3,300 people on our campus each year. We anticipate the 2015 Floyd Central Invitational will quickly grow to feature up to 20 bands from Indiana, Ohio, Kentucky, Illinois and other surrounding states. The contest will feature the ISSMA Judging system, a world class judging panel, and an 8th evaluator/clinician who will provide immediate feedback to your program in a 12-minute clinic following your performance. These clinics have received high marks from past participants. Additionally we will offer a student leadership workshop for all attendee’s during the afternoon prior to the start of the competition.
We recognize this is an early season show and rehearsal time for all of the groups is at a premium. Additionally, if you are local volunteers are a key to its success, this show will be an afternoon/evening show.

Mission Statement
To provide support and assistance to the Floyd Central High School Bands for the purpose of enhancing the educational, social and music learning experience of the students.
Description
The Floyd Central High School Instrumental Music Program provides an opportunity for students to develop an appreciation for music and encourages the skills and discipline necessary for achieving musical success throughout a lifetime of experiences. Students learn the importance of a cooperative team effort while working with fellow members to accomplish the shared goals of the Band, Color Guard, and Orchestra. Music students have fun meeting new friends and traveling to new and exciting places. In addition, the program challenges students in areas of personal growth and musicianship.
